Uber Michelangelo: Die Maschine, die im Hintergrund lernt

In einem Blogpost stellt Uber Michelangelo vor. Das ist ein Machine-Learning-System, das für viele Unternehmensprojekte eingesetzt wird. Die Basis sind zahlreiche Open-Source-Programme und eigene Softwareentwicklungen.

Artikel veröffentlicht am ,
Ubers Michelangelo ist die ML-Software hinter der Dienstleistung.
Ubers Michelangelo ist die ML-Software hinter der Dienstleistung. (Bild: Montage: Golem.de/CC-BY 3.0)

Das System hinter dem Fahrdienst: Das amerikanische Unternehmen Uber hat seine eigene Machine-Learning-Plattform Michelangelo vorgestellt, die seit ihrer Integration im Jahr 2015 viele Funktionen übernimmt. Das System wird beispielsweise in der App Ubereats eingesetzt, um Lieferzeiten für Essen zu berechnen.

Zu diesem Zweck werden Werte wie der Umfang der Bestellung, die Auslastung des Restaurants und die generelle Zuverlässigkeit des Dienstleisters anhand von Kundenbewertungen abgeglichen. Bereits dieser Prozess der Essenslieferung involviert mehrere Faktoren. Daher ist die Berechnung der geschätzten Lieferzeit den Angaben zufolge keine einfache Sache.

Michelangelo wurde aus einer Mischung von Open-Source-Systemen und eigens erstellten Algorithmen entwickelt. Zu den quelloffenen Komponenten zählen HDFS, Spark, Samza, Cassandra und Mllib. Die Software wurde speziell auf die Uber-Infrastruktur zugeschnitten. Sie hat Zugriff auf sämtliche gespeicherten Daten des Unternehmens und dessen Kunden.

Das Programm wurde entwickelt, um sechs Arbeitsschritte zu bewältigen. Uber nennt in fester Reihenfolge das Verwalten von Daten, das Trainieren von ML-Modellen, das Einschätzen dieser Modelle, dessen Einrichtung sowie das Durchführen und Aufzeichnen von Schätzungen.

Vom dezentralen Modell zur unternehmensweiten Software

Bis zum Start von Michelangelo waren laut Uber viele Datenanalysen dezentral in den einzelnen Unternehmensabteilungen umgesetzt worden. Teilweise entwickelten Mitarbeiter ihre eigenen Suchalgorithmen auf dem lokalen Desktopcomputer. Dementsprechend limitiert waren die Rechenressourcen und die Leistungsfähigkeit. Außerdem konnten Ergebnisse nicht zentral und unternehmsweit gespeichert werden.

  • Michelangelo arbeitet in mehreren Schritten. (Bild: Uber)
Michelangelo arbeitet in mehreren Schritten. (Bild: Uber)

Das rasante Wachstum von Uber forderte eine bessere Lösung, die in Michelangelo resultierte. Die Software standardisiert Arbeitsabläufe und Tools für alle Mitarbeiter des Unternehmens. Daten werden zentral gespeichert und sind von überall abrufbar. Das soll auch neue Projekte beschleunigen.

Dienste, die Uber anbietet, sind in Deutschland nicht in der gleichen Art wie in den USA verfügbar. Der Europäische Gerichtshof EuGH

Bitte aktivieren Sie Javascript.
Oder nutzen Sie das Golem-pur-Angebot
und lesen Golem.de
  • ohne Werbung
  • mit ausgeschaltetem Javascript
  • mit RSS-Volltext-Feed


Aktuell auf der Startseite von Golem.de
Sport und Gesundheit
Massive Anwenderkritik am neuen Garmin Connect

Unübersichtlich, zu viele Klicks: Die neue Version von Garmin Connect kommt bei Nutzern auffällig schlecht an.

Sport und Gesundheit: Massive Anwenderkritik am neuen Garmin Connect
Artikel
  1. Apple: Tim Cook muss kein Vision-Pro sein
    Apple
    Tim Cook muss kein Vision-Pro sein

    Apple wird oft vorgeworfen, unter Tim Cook langweilig geworden zu sein. Aber braucht Apple wirklich Produkte wie das Vision Pro?
    Ein IMHO von Tobias Költzsch und Daniel Ziegener

  2. Bethesda: Das Next-Gen-Update für Fallout 4 ist da
    Bethesda
    Das Next-Gen-Update für Fallout 4 ist da

    Clients für Xbox Series X/S und PS5, Verbesserungen auf PC und auf der PS4: Der erste größere Patch für Fallout 4 seit 2017 ist da.

  3. Point-to-Multipoint: Swisscom muss wegen Netztopologie Millionenstrafe zahlen
    Point-to-Multipoint
    Swisscom muss wegen Netztopologie Millionenstrafe zahlen

    Der kleine Internetanbieter Init7 hat einen Sieg gegen Swisscom errungen. Durch den Streit sind seit Jahren 500.000 fertige FTTH-Zugänge blockiert. Doch Init7 will symmetrische 25 GBit/s.

Du willst dich mit Golem.de beruflich verändern oder weiterbilden?
Zum Stellenmarkt
Zur Akademie
Zum Coaching
  • Schnäppchen, Rabatte und Top-Angebote
    Die besten Deals des Tages
    Daily Deals • Gigabyte GeForce RTX 4070 Ti zum Tiefstpreis • MediaMarkt: Asus Gaming-Laptop 999€ statt 1.599€ • Anker USB-Ladegeräte -45% • OLED-TV von LG 54% günstiger • Gamesplanet Spring Sale [Werbung]
    •  /